Hearing sound amplifying device domes can sometimes trigger itching in the ear canal. This is often due to irritation to the substance of the dome, or to humidity buildup inside the ear. Fortunately, there are several things you can do to relieve this unpleasant sensation.
First, make sure you are cleaning your hearing aids and domes on a regular schedule according to the guidelines provided by Dr. Goldberg. Use a soft, damp cloth to clean off any wax.
Secondly, consider trying different types of domes. Some people find that thermoplastic domes are more gentle than others. If you suspect an sensitivity to a particular material, discuss Dr. Goldberg about alternative options.
Finally, avoid inserting objects into your ear canal, as this can exacerbate itching and potentially cause harm. If you experience persistent or prolonged itching, please schedule with Dr. Goldberg to rule out any underlying problems.
